テーブルを会社名でソートするとします。
しかし、そのフィールドには会社名とグループ名が混在していたとします。
その識別として[グループ グループ名] という記述で書かれていたとします。
これを、会社名→グループ名のようにソートしたいと考えてます。
本来、データベースそのものを的確に作るべきですが、敢えて手法があるかお聞きします
[fld1] サクラ電気店 タケ工務店 グループ 猪グループ ウメ株式会社 グループ 鹿商事 グループ 蝶ホールディングス
イメージ
SELECT * FROM db ORDER BY fld1.'グループ%' ASC, fld1 ASC;
結果
[fld1] ウメ株式会社 サクラ電気店 タケ工務店 グループ 猪グループ グループ 鹿商事 グループ 蝶ホールディングス
本当は別に属性のフィールド持たせるべきなんですけどねぇ
回答4件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2016/07/20 03:30